Some of the responsibilities of the Civil/Records Division are to handle the Sheriff's Land Sales and to serve warrants and court papers.

When needing a copy of your crash report, please call the office first to ensure that the report is ready for pick up. It usually takes approximately 2-3 days for the report to come the Records Division (this time may vary with bad weather). Make sure to have your report number ready or any information that you have available. You can pick up your report in person, have it mailed to you, or sent to a fax machine.

When needing a copy of your incident report, please call the office ahead of time to ensure that the report is available for release. This can sometimes be a lengthy process depending on the type of report and if it is an open investigation. Open investigation reports are not public records. If it is an open theft/burglary report, we are only able to release the property lists for insurance purposes.

We currently do not charge for reports that are average in length (about 50 pages). Anything greater than 50 pages we are able to charge $0.05 a page.
